Skip to main content

Inventory Management System

Project Preview

Project Overview

The Inventory Management System is a robust business solution designed to help organizations streamline the tracking and management of their product inventory. It supports real-time stock monitoring, seamless supplier coordination, and efficient handling of sales and purchase orders. With its clean interface and structured modules, the system improves supply chain visibility, reduces inventory-related errors, and enhances operational efficiency across departments.

Challenges

Ensuring real-time inventory updates with multiple users accessing the system simultaneously

Designing a simple yet powerful UI for technical and non-technical users

Preventing data inconsistencies across product, stock, and order modules

Building efficient reporting modules without performance degradation

Solutions

Used scalable backend logic with optimized queries for consistent performance

Applied data mapping (via Automapper) to maintain consistency across modules

Integrated JWT-based authentication with role-based authorization

Developed reusable components for faster management of suppliers, products, and orders

Outcomes & Results

Improved inventory accuracy and reduced stock discrepancies

Faster order processing and better supplier coordination

Reduced manual errors through automation and validation

Enhanced business insights through detailed, real-time reporting

Easy onboarding for new users due to intuitive design

Project Type


Industry


Key Features


  • Real-time stock level monitoring with low-stock alerts

  • Supplier management with vendor information and purchase history tracking

  • Sales and purchase order creation, tracking, and management

  • Reporting for inventory valuation, stock movement, and sales analysis

  • Role-based access control with secure multi-user permissions

Technologies


.NET Core
.NET Core
JWT
JWT
MySQL
MySQL

Ready to Work With Us?

Let's discuss how we can help you achieve your digital goals and take your business to the next level.

Get in Touch